Output ee9fa96e1347662b1d59fb6b4125232201bd536f1bfb306e0e37490f2892fc91:3

value
173658537
script pubkey
OP_HASH160 OP_PUSHBYTES_20 5600893cc013eb11a65eae83b0ad1dcba23d39e1 OP_EQUAL
address
MFjtzB82dAFB7EpphFaqeWV6NLmDJKn17T
transaction
ee9fa96e1347662b1d59fb6b4125232201bd536f1bfb306e0e37490f2892fc91
spent
true